Things to Do in Old Town Scottsdale
Living in 85251 puts you in the center of Old Town Scottsdale — one of the most active and walkable areas in Arizona.
- Scottsdale ArtWalk and local galleries
- Scottsdale Fashion Square shopping and dining
- Arizona Canal walking and biking paths
- Scottsdale Waterfront and outdoor spaces
- Parada del Sol Parade and seasonal events
- Spring Training at Scottsdale Stadium
- Old Town farmers markets and events
- Restaurants, nightlife, and entertainment districts
This is one of the few areas in Scottsdale where you can truly live, walk, and experience everything in one place.

Schools Near Old Town Scottsdale
Old Town Scottsdale is served by the Scottsdale Unified School District.
- Pima Elementary School
- Supai Middle School
- Coronado High School
